Software trace cache
Web• Embedded Software Designer involved in. o Fixed point implementation of algorithms using C and Matlab o Cycle-based performance optimization and memory/cache optimization for targeted hardware. o Designing the debug system (Core state playback, …) • Experience in real time debugging of the system using JTAG, Lauterbach and real … WebMicroarchitecture simulation is an important technique in computer architecture research and computer science education. It is a tool for modeling the design and behavior of a microprocessor and its components, such as the ALU, cache memory, control unit, and data path, among others.The simulation allows researchers to explore the design space as well …
Software trace cache
Did you know?
WebThis article is published in International Conference on Supercomputing.The article was published on 1999-05-01. It has received 55 citation(s) till now. The article focuses on the topic(s): Pipeline burst cache & Software. WebFeb 24, 2024 · Cache Mapping: There are three different types of mapping used for the purpose of cache memory which is as follows: Direct mapping, Associative mapping, and Set-Associative mapping. These are explained below. A. Direct Mapping. The simplest technique, known as direct mapping, maps each block of main memory into only one …
WebBy carefully mapping the basic blocks in a program we can store the more frequently executed traces in memory, using the instruction cache as a Software Trace Cache (STC), … WebJun 10, 2014 · Software trace cache ACM International Conference on Supercomputing 25th Anniversary Volume Software Trace Cache * Alex Ramirez Josep-L. Larriba-Pey Carlos …
WebA trace, also called a dynamic instruction sequence, is an entry in the trace cache. It can be characterized by maximum number of instructions and maximum basic blocks. Traces can start at any dynamic instruction. Multiple traces can have same starting instruction i.e., same starting program counter (PC) and instructions from different basic ... WebAbstract. In this paper we address the important problem of instruction fetch for future wide issue superscalar processors. Our approach focuses on understanding the interaction between software and hardware techniques targeting an increase in the instruction fetch …
WebApr 21, 2024 · The software ray-tracing process in lumen starts with screen space ray-tracing or screen tracing which is conducted against geometry/objects in the depth buffer ... Lumen uses Surface Cache. Surface cache captures the geometric properties of objects from all angles and stores them offline in the form of an atlas (cache) of sorts.
WebJan 29, 2024 · To overcome this bottleneck, processor designers added a small memory cache between the CPU and main memory. The cache is a much faster memory module, whose whole purpose is to mitigate the performance gap. Figure 4 shows an improved model of the CPU and memory system. Figure 4. Adding cache into the functional diagram. fnv mojave wildlifeWebJan 18, 2024 · Open the Windows 11 settings menu and go to System > Storage > Temporary Files. Check the boxes for the temporary cache files you want deleted, then click "Remove Files." When you're prompted to confirm, select "Continue" and your cache will be cleared. To improve your PC’s performance and to keep it decluttered, you should … fnv millenia weaponsWebSTC Software Trace Cache TAGE Partially Tagged Geometric History Length Branch Predictor TC Trace Cache VLIW Very Long Instruction Word xviii. Abstract We introduce a novel fetch architecture called Poor Man’s Trace Cache (PMTC). PMTC constructs taken-path instruction traces via instruction replication in static fnv mod 3rd person cameraWebSoftware Trace Cache * Alex Ramirez Josep-L. Larriba-Pey Carlos Navarro Mateo Valero Josep Torrellast Computer Architecture Department Universitat Politkcnica de Catalunya … greenway trail at riffle ford roadWebSkilled in micro services, event-driven architecture, software architecture, service-oriented architecture, solutions definition, information management, ... in Architecting and implementing framework to dynamically extend micro services with features such as distributed tracing, caching, resiliency, centralized logging, ... fnv mod loading wheelWebSet the Virtual Texture Streaming setting for imported textures based on "Auto Virtual Texturing Size" in the texture import settings. Enable Virtual Texture Lightmaps. When enabled, Lightmaps will be streamed using the virtual texture system. Changing this setting requires restarting the editor. fnv mod manager windows 10WebThat is the objective, for instance, of the Hardware Trace Cache (HTC). We design a profile based code reordering technique which targets a maximization of the sequentiality of instructions, while still trying to minimize instruction cache misses. We call our software approach, Software Trace Cache (STC). fnv more hairstyles mod